溫馨提示×

如何自定義Debian上GitLab的界面

小樊
43
2025-07-24 12:16:24
欄目: 智能運維

在Debian系統上自定義GitLab界面可以通過以下幾種方法實現:

修改GitLab配置文件

  • 編輯配置文件:打開 /etc/gitlab/gitlab.rb 文件,使用文本編輯器(如 nano)。
  • 更改主題:設置 gitlab_rails['theme'] 為你喜歡的主題名稱。
  • 更改Logo:設置 gitlab_rails['logo_url'] 為自定義Logo的URL。
  • 更改Favicon:設置 gitlab_rails['favicon_url'] 為自定義Favicon的URL。
  • 更改GitLab版本顯示:設置 gitlab_rails['gitlab_version'] 為當前GitLab版本。
  • 更改語言:設置 gitlab_rails['locale'] 為你選擇的語言代碼。

使用CSS覆蓋

  • 創建自定義CSS文件:在 /var/opt/gitlab/gitlab-rails/public/stylesheets 目錄下創建一個新的CSS文件,例如 custom.css。
  • 添加自定義樣式:在 custom.css 文件中添加你的自定義CSS樣式。
  • 重啟GitLab:為了讓更改生效,重啟GitLab服務。

安裝自定義主題

  • 克隆主題倉庫:從GitHub上克隆一個主題倉庫到本地。
  • 修改主題文件:根據主題的文檔,修改相應的文件,如HTML、CSS和JavaScript文件。
  • 編譯和部署主題:一些主題可能需要編譯,然后將其編譯為CSS文件,并覆蓋GitLab的默認CSS文件。
  • 配置GitLab以使用自定義主題:修改 gitlab.rb 文件,添加或修改以下配置:
    gitlab_rails['custom_css'] = "/path/to/your/custom.css"
    gitlab_rails['custom_js'] = "/path/to/your/custom.js"
    
  • 重新配置和重啟GitLab:運行 sudo gitlab-ctl reconfiguresudo gitlab-ctl restart 使更改生效。

使用GitLab Pages

  • 創建一個項目:在GitLab中創建一個新的項目,用于存放你的自定義資源。
  • 添加自定義文件:將你的自定義CSS和JavaScript文件添加到這個項目中。
  • 配置Pages:進入項目的設置頁面,找到Pages部分,啟用Pages并選擇合適的分支(通常是 mainmaster)。
  • 引用自定義文件:在你的GitLab項目中,通過修改HTML文件來引用這些自定義資源。

在進行任何更改之前,建議備份相關文件,以防需要恢復默認設置。

請注意,具體的步驟可能會根據GitLab版本的不同而有所變化,建議參考GitLab的官方文檔或社區論壇獲取最新的指導信息。

0
亚洲午夜精品一区二区_中文无码日韩欧免_久久香蕉精品视频_欧美主播一区二区三区美女